Two experiments were conducted utilizing 4- to 7-wk posthatching Vantress x Arbor Acres male broilers to evaluate heat distress effects on mineral balance partitioned into urinary and fecal loss. In the first study, 8 colostomized and 14 intact birds were allotted to two environmental chambers maintained at either a thermoneutral temperature (24 C) or a cycling temperature heat distress (24 to 35 C) in a switch-back design. Birds were precision-fed 2% of body weight thrice daily to equalize consumption prior to and over each 48-h experimental period. Feces and urine for colostomized birds and total excrement for intact birds were collected and analyzed for mineral content. Averaging across surgical classification, heat distress increased (P less than .05) excretion of K, P, S, Mg, Cu, Mo, and Zn. Despite little heat distress effect on urine production, minerals disproportionately excreted in urine included K, Mg, P, and S; Cu and Mg were lost primarily in feces. In the second study 42 colostomized birds were used to expand the urinary excretion data with the period of heat distress held at 35 C for 36 h. Heat distress increased (P less than .05) urine output from 52.3 +/- 5.3 to 109.9 +/- 4.5 mL/12 h and also increased total urinary K, P, S, Na, Mg, Ca, and Mn excretion. The present data provide evidence that heat distress adversely impacts bird mineral balance and that the excretion route for this effect varies with the specific mineral and possibly, heat distress severity.

One of the major causes of mortality in poultry is urolithiasis. Although two of the major causes of urolithiasis have been defined, active and preventative treatments for this disease have not been extensively field tested. Previous research demonstrated that a diet acidified with NH4Cl was effective in preventing the formation of uroliths in 16-wk-old pullets. In the present study, experiments were designed to evaluate the effects of dietary acidification and alkalinization on preformed uroliths in mature laying hens. Urolithiasis was induced by feeding excess dietary Ca (in commercial layer ration) during pullet growout (6 to 18 wk of age) and during the early laying period (18 to 32 wk of age). At 32 wk of age birds were randomly divided into three diet treatment groups: a normal layer ration group, an acidified layer ration group (1% NH4Cl added); and an alkalinized layer ration group (1% NaHCO3 added). Each group received the respective diets until 52 wk of age, when the experiment was terminated. Blood gas analysis at 44 wk of age demonstrated that hens fed the acidified diet had significantly higher blood H+ concentrations, lower blood bicarbonate concentrations, and lower total blood carbon dioxide levels than hens fed the alkalinized layer ration. At 52 wk of age, hens fed the acidified layer ration had higher urinary H+ concentrations, higher blood H+ concentrations, and lower blood HCO3 and total CO2 concentrations than hens fed the normal and alkalinized layer rations. The acidified layer ration group had no uroliths present in their ureters (0% urolithiasis), whereas the normal and alkalinized layer ration groups had 8.3 and 13.1% incidences of urolithiasis.(ABSTRACT TRUNCATED AT 250 WORDS)
